The Sienna Solar Farm is a proposed 400 MW hybrid solar and battery project located in San Bernardino County, California. The development project consists of 200 MW of solar capacity coupled with 200 MW of battery storage. Interconnection for the project is being managed through the CAISO queue under queue ID CAISO-1207. The project entered the queue on April 30, 2015, and has a proposed commercial operation date of January 28, 2027.
The project has an executed Interconnection Agreement (IA), dated November 7, 2017. The point of interconnection (POI) is the Calcite Substation at 230kV, and the interconnecting utility is Southern California Edison (SCE).
